Be the first to ReplyGood Mexican restaurant with room for improvement God willing
40.74357 -73.95434 this popular one-Michelin-starred restaurant offers indoor and outdoor seating. Inside, the ceiling soundproofing is not effective enough: not an intimate place for a romantic dinner. With the local Catholic priest sitting at another table, I think the noise problem will be forgiven if the food is delicious. Expectations are high. In May 2023 we ordered the carne asada medium rare, a double โRโ ranch skirt steak with roasted poblanos and beans ($38). Marinated in tequila, it was delicious. Perfectly cooked, juicy and great in flavour and texture. A dish that keeps guests coming back. For dessert, we ordered the chocolate mousse ($10). Excellent ending to a good dinner. Ordering the wine requested a knowledgeable waiter. The white Pinot Grigio Pitars 2020 โBraida Santa Ceciliaโ from Italy ($15 a glass) was unremarkable in flavour. Probably not a Pinot Grigio but a Chianti Blanco. Next time order Mexican wine at a Mexican restaurant. So, we did and the Misiรณn Blanco 2020, Santa Tomas, Baja California, Mexico ($14 a glass) was much better in flavour. But for the same price, check out new wine countries. Service was personal, attentive and effective. When the priest left, the owner and chef came to say goodbye and the priest gave them his holy blessing by placing his hand on their heads. Casa Enrique offers really tasty Mexican dishes. The wine list needs an upgrade, as does the soundproofing, God willing. Recommended.

Be the first to ReplyFantastic tacos with amazing tequila list
This is a Michelin rated Mexican restaurant. The food I had was excellent and the margaritas were out of this world. For an appetizer I had the guacamole with totopos, which was made fresh in house. I wish I had ordered the spicy instead of mild. It was very good, and very fresh and creamy, but I would have appreciated a little more flavor. I had the suadero (brisket) tacos, which were slow cooked and so tender and flavorful. I also had the pastor tacos, pork marinated in chiles and pineapple, also tasty. I did order top shelf platinum tequila in my margaritas, clase azul plata, and they were priced accordingly, but they were also the best margaritas I had in my life. The restaurant is located in Long Island City, and has a laid back community vibe. My server wasnโt spectacular. She wasnโt malicious about it; I just donโt think she was aware of how inattentive she was. I was there for over two hours and maybe saw her three times; itโs the first time Iโve tipped just 15% in a long while. Again, she was pleasant, just absent minded. Maybe it had something to do with the new world of post-COVID dining. That did NOT take away from my experience, however. Everyone, other servers and busboys, as well as either the manager or possibly owner, pitched in to make sure I was taken care of. They were all very kind and made sure to keep the margaritas flowing and made sure I was pleased with my visit. I was even given a complimentary tres leches to go. Despite dragging it across Long Island city and on a ferry ride and a Lyft ride, it was still delectable and creamy and rich. I canโt imagine how amazing it would be in house.
The people here care about what they are doing. They deserve the accolades they get. Fantastic ambience, stellar drinks (HUGE tequila list), and a specialized menu full of amazing food.
